Funny thing ..it doesn't seem like an ice "threat" to me... 

Not sure I see a strong enough ageo wind to really offset the conduction temperature of the rain. It's falling through +5 C at 900 mb level...That's pretty fantastically mild not far off the deck. Plus, any marginal icing that gets going utilizing low level initial 30 F, if there's only light drain the latent heat of phase change will have it 32. 

I wouldn't suggest no ice at all.. Just that it would be like that thing the other day. With some glaze mottling on the car windows, then it's 32.3.   Maybe that's all we're talking about.

I mean, it'd be weird variant on the "white Xmas" theme to have icicles dangling from power lines and some modest sag on trees and shrubs - love to see it  - if we can manage that without losing power, heh.  The novelty of ice runs out on me in about 4.8 seconds aft of the lights and white noise of the household going abruptly crypt quite.

Obviously this wouldn't likely add up to that, anyway .. just sayin'.   Not a huge fan of ice "storms" ... Icing? - sure.  Keep the power on though.
